We did this on a dog site one time and got some very fanciful answers to the question, "If Your Dog Was a Human?".
If your dog was a human how would they look, how would they dress, what kind of voice would they have, what job would they do, would they have a family?

My Sophie would be middle aged with sad eyes and a grey streaked bob. She'd probably be single, soft spoken, somewhat neurotic. She'd always have tranks and tummy medications in her purse for her nerves. She might have a career as a teacher in a private school. Not the most social with adults, she has a special gift for interacting with young children.

Callie would look like a heavyset Dennis Leary. He'd definitely be a man's man. Probably a firefighter with a big family. He'd have a voice like Marlon Brando in The Godfather. He'd be excellent at his job, have a great many close buddies with his easygoing nature. He'd also be fearless and fiercely protective of his men and his family.

Who would your dog be?
